On March 30th, the Incheon Port Authority (www.icpa.or.kr, President Lee Kyung-Gyu) announced that the results of the “Analysis of the Economic Ripple Effect of Incheon Port on the Local Economy,” conducted to commemorate the 20th anniversary of the establishment of IPA this year, demonstrated that the production induced by Incheon Port accounted for 33.9% of the total gross regional domestic product (GRDP)* of KRW 113.253 trillion in the Incheon region.

  * Gross regional domestic product (GRDP): The sum of the market prices of all final goods and services produced within a defined economic zone over a certain period of time

 

○ From September last year to February this year, IPA, together with Inha University’s Industry-Academic Cooperation Foundation, analyzed the trends in the industrial production index, facility investment index, as well as the major indicators of the economy, port, and shipping sectors by year, and sought ways for Incheon Port to contribute to the local economy.

 

○ According to the report, the production-inducing effect of the comprehensive port logistics industry in Incheon Port was KRW 38.437 trillion, an increase of KRW 16.554 trillion from the 2013 survey result (announced in 2015) of KRW 21.883 trillion. The share of the production-inducing effect of Incheon Port in the gross regional domestic product (GRDP) of Incheon increased by 0.1% points from 33.8% in 2013, which can be interpreted that the increase in the production-inducing effect has led to the increase in the GRDP of Incheon.

 

○ Professor Seo Chang-su of the Department of Industrial Management at Inha University, who conducted the study, said, “Incheon is the only metropolitan city with a population influx of 33,000 (as of 2023) and a high growth rate in gross regional domestic product (GRDP) compared to the rest of the country with an annual average growth rate of 6.3%. The research showed a slight increase of 0.1% in the production-inducing effect.”

 

○ Lee Kyung-Gyu, Incheon Port Authority, said, “This study shows that Incheon Port has a significant impact on the local economy by linking with various industries such as logistics, manufacturing, and services.” He added, “We will continue to contribute to the development of the local economy by innovating port logistics and building a smart and eco-friendly port.”
